Inside a solid sphere • g falls as

1

𝑅2 as moving away from the surface

• At the center g = 0

• Assume a mass is placed inside a sphere at a distance x, where x < R

Find an expression for the field strength at distance x from the center

x 𝑔𝑥= 𝐺𝑀𝑥

𝑥2 and 𝜌 = 𝑚𝑥

𝑉 𝑚𝑥= 𝜌𝑉 = 𝜌

4

3𝜋𝑥3

𝑔𝑥= 𝐺𝜌

4

3𝜋𝑥3

𝑥2 = 4

3𝜋𝐺𝜌x

©cgrahamphysics.com 2016

The gravitational field…

• Increases linearly inside a solid sphere from zero to its surface value

• This is inaccurate for Earth because the density of Earth varies
